C Hobson Dunn Dam No 2, located in Denton, Texas, is a privately owned earth dam that was completed in 1949 for irrigation purposes.

Standing at a height of 38 feet and with a length of 1200 feet, this dam holds a storage capacity of 240 acre-feet. It is situated on the TR-Denton Creek and falls under the regulatory jurisdiction of the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).
Despite being assessed as having a high risk potential, the condition of C Hobson Dunn Dam No 2 is currently not rated. The last inspection of the dam took place in November 2008, and it does not have a spillway. With no associated structures, this dam plays a crucial role in providing irrigation water for the surrounding agricultural areas. Despite lacking certain safety measures, the dam continues to serve its primary purpose efficiently.
While the dam poses a potential risk due to its high hazard classification, there is currently no Emergency Action Plan (EAP) in place. The dam does not have an inundation map prepared, and the risk management measures are not detailed.
